- Uthina abstract "Uthina is also a spider genus (Pholcidae).Uthina was a town in the province of Africa Proconsularis, now northern Tunisia.Uthina is mentioned by Ptolemy (IV, 3, 34), Pliny the Elder, and the Tabula Peutingeriana. Pliny and an inscription call it a Roman colony.From the accounts given by geographers the site seems to be the ruins that form the archeological site of Oudna, near a station on the railway from Tunis to Kef and not far from what was the World War II Oudna Airfield. These ruins occupy a surface nearly three miles in circumference, covering a hilly plateau, and commanding the left bank of the Milian wady; there are remains of a fortress, cisterns, an aqueduct, a triumphal arch, a theatre, an amphitheater, a basilica with a circular crypt, and a bridge. Many mosaics are to be found there as well.".
